easy said than done. Some will be extremely aggressive. You will get call in if the customers said you didn't address their concerns.

All you really need to do to address their concerns is observe the situation and call CIS to report it if you can't easily solve it. If you don't feel it's a safe situation, secure the bus and wait for somebody else to help (Police, Ambulance, Fire, a supervisor).

If they are whining about something that you or some other driver did to them 5 years ago, tell them that you need to concentrate to operate the vehicle and that you are sorry you couldn't help them with their concern, that perhaps customer service may be of help to them with their issue. If they insist on escalating it, secure the vehicle and call CIS, since it isn't safe to operate while engaged in a distracting argument about something.

You're right, you can't call the cops for every little thing.

But that doesn't mean that you have to put up with somebody distracting you. Most people want to get somewhere, and as soon as that maxi comes on they start to get irritated. It is better to get called in the office to explain why I couldn't operate because of a distraction from an irate passenger rather than having to explain why I took the mirror off on a pole. So, if you stop the vehicle at a stop and politely explain and apologize to the person that you cannot help them with their concern, and that you need to concentrate to operate the vehicle you'll probably get somebody in back telling the passenger to "let him do his job" or "leave the driver alone, I'm late for work".

In that case, the irate passenger may try and get one last jab in when they leave the bus when their stop comes up. Fill out a report, get a good description so that if they become a regular you can get them on harassment or something.
